$1,200 Each (PRICE DROP): 1 Male Timneh African Grey. Timnehs are a little smaller than Congos, with brown on their beak instead of black and a maroon tail instead of red. On the IUCN Red List of Threatened species they are listed as Endangered with a decreasing population https://www.iucnredlist.org/species/22736498/172286984 DNA Sexed Male.
